McDaniel v. Kraft Global Foods
Plaintiff: Sherry McDaniel
Defendant: Kraft Global Foods
Case Number: 6:2015cv03087
Filed: February 26, 2015
Court: US District Court for the Western District of Missouri
Office: Springfield Office
County: Greene
Presiding Judge: M. Douglas Harpool
Nature of Suit: Employment
Cause of Action: 28 U.S.C. ยง 1331
Jury Demanded By: None
